Description General purpose:   Founded in 2003, Zenergi set out to simplify energy procurement, empowering organisations to make smarter, more sustainable choices, whilst also offering solutions to help organisations comply better and use better with their energy needs.  Now, Zenergi being ideally placed to succeed in the critical Energy Transition the UK is undertaking. We have clear routes to growth and exciting plans for the coming years   The Head of Legal, Risk & Compliance is responsible and accountable for providing strategic and operational leadership across all legal, risk and compliance matters ensuring that all areas of the organisation remain compliant. This role ensures that the company's energy broking and consultancy activities are conducted lawfully, ethically, and in alignment with commercial objectives and regulatory requirements.    The position safeguards the business against legal and contractual risks, supports growth through robust commercial agreements, and maintains strong governance and compliance frameworks.

Key Responsibilities Key Responsibilities:   1. Legal Leadership & Governance
  • Act as the company's senior legal advisor, providing pragmatic and commercially focused advice to the Board and Executive Team.
  • Ensure the company operates within its constitutional and statutory framework, maintaining full compliance with company law and governance standards.
  • Manage company secretarial responsibilities, including Companies House filings, board documentation, and shareholder communications.
  • Support directors in understanding and fulfilling their statutory duties.
  • Provide legal support to HR on employment law issues, including employment contracts, consultancy agreements and internal policies.  Plus advise on disciplinary, grievance, restricting and termination matters
  • Advise on corporate structure, shareholder agreements, and subsidiary management.
  2. Contracts & Commercial Management
  • Develop and oversee the company's contract management framework, including drafting, negotiation, approval, and maintenance of key agreements.
  • Review, draft, and negotiate a wide range of commercial contracts, including:
  • Energy supply, brokerage, and commission-sharing agreements
  • Consultancy and advisory service contracts
  • Data sharing and processing agreement.
  • Supplier and subcontractor contracts
  • Non-disclosure and framework agreements
  • Maintain and update standard templates and terms to support commercial efficiency and risk control.
  • Advise on contract strategy, risk allocation, limitation of liability, indemnities, warranties & termination rights.
  • Provide legal support for tenders, procurement processes, and strategic partnerships.
  • Support cross-border agreements where clients or partners operate internationally.
  3. Regulatory & Compliance Oversight
  •  Ensure compliance with all applicable laws and regulations governing energy broking and consultancy activities, including Ofgem guidance and industry codes of conduct.
  • Oversee the compliance framework, policies and procedures to ensure regulatory obligations are met, helping the company to maintain existing ISO certifications and drive for additional Group-wide ones
  • Monitor regulatory developments affecting the energy and environmental services sectors and advise on implementation requirements.
  • Liaise with regulators, auditors, and accreditation bodies as the company's primary point of contact for compliance matters.
  • Own customer onboarding and compliance process from a governance & risk perspective, ensuring oversight of appropriate controls and processes across the organisation.
  • Lead internal compliance reviews and audits, ensuring findings are addressed promptly.
  • Promote a culture of compliance and ethical business practice throughout the organisation.
  • Own H&S policy and practices and external certifications.
  4. Data Protection & Information Governance
  • Oversee compliance with the UK GDPR and Data Protection Act 2018 across all operations.
  • Develop and maintain data protection policies, data processing registers & breach management procedures.
  • Act as or supervise the company's Data Protection Officer (DPO).
  • Ensure that all contracts include appropriate data protection provisions and that third parties meet the company's data security standards.
  • Lead responses to subject access requests, data breaches, and regulator communications.
  5. Litigation, Disputes & Claims
  • Manage all legal disputes, client claims, or regulatory investigations efficiently and with a commercial lens.
  • Lead early-stage dispute resolution and mediation to preserve client and supplier relationships.
  • Instruct and oversee external legal counsel where necessary, managing cost, scope, and quality of advice.
  • Maintain oversight of potential liabilities, settlements, and legal exposure across the group.
  6. Training & Awareness
  • Develop and deliver targeted training on legal, contractual, and compliance topics including anti-bribery, data protection, and conduct in regulated markets.
  • Promote awareness of compliance obligations and foster a culture of accountability and good governance across all departments.
